Try fix problems

- MacOS: LibreSSL doesn't understand -naccept, so we use homebrew's OpenSSL
- Ubuntu: No idea why that still fails. Maybe the DNS setup is borked, so that scanning and listening is split between IPv4 and IPv6 (weak guess)
